# Hardware Lab Access

The Greyfinch hardware lab on level 3 is restricted to approved engineering staff. The facilities desk may grant escorted access for maintenance visits only, and each visit must be logged in the lab register. Anti-static shoe covers are mandatory past the yellow line. The keypad beside the lab door accepts the following current code:

turnstile pass: bdg-SVX-1

Meeting notes — Recall pallet, Velmor chargers

One full pallet of recalled Velmor V2 chargers is staged in Bay 4. Units are defective; do not release to sales or samples. Shrink-wrap stays on. Pallet ships Thursday to the Corvane disposal facility, single courier run, no consolidation with other freight. Photograph the wrap seal before loading and log the count. The confidential hand-over instruction for the courier is below.

courier memo of yajof-yawep: the ulaix silath courier leaves the casax ledger at gate 3093 under passcode 598820

FAQ: How do I get onto the new 5th floor at Brackenhall Place?

The fifth floor opened last week and contractor badges haven't all been updated yet, so don't panic if the lifts won't take you there. Use the stairwell by the east kitchen instead — there's a keypad door at the top. Punch in the code shown below.

badge for tajeg-kagap: bdg-EWZTJN-83588199

14:22 — Greenhost controller at the Myrefield site reported humidity 18% below the redundant probe. Sensor drift, not intrusion: no config changes, no unexpected sessions, checksums clean on the Verdanta firmware. Recalibration pushed 14:41; readings converged by 14:55. Telemetry for the window is archived under the trace token below.

build token for tawif-bahip: htk31_68bba16e1afabfef4ecc69408c06f16

Ticket: Formula sandbox escape via nested imports

Heads up — user-supplied formulas in Gridlet can still pull in the host runtime through a nested import trick. Not exploited in prod yet, but the fuzzer hits it reliably. Quick fix: deny-list the import builtin in the evaluator until the proper capability model lands next sprint. Repro steps are attached to the run with the trace token below.

pipeline stamp: htk4_66df